The Progression of Wearable Technology
Wearable technology has evolved significantly since the initial period of simple fitness trackers. At first, these devices were chiefly focused on health and fitness, allowing users to keep an eye on steps, pulse, and calories burned. As technology advanced, manufacturers began to add advanced sensors and features. Smart watches emerged as a well-liked category, offering notifications, location tracking, and even tap-to-pay capabilities, effectively turning a basic watch into a versatile device that could serve as an supplement of a smartphone.
The introduction of augmented reality glasses and AR devices marked a significant advance in the potential of wearable technology. These advancements enable users to interact with data in a different fashion, overlaying digital content onto the surroundings.
